HEALTH DANGERS FROM ASBESTOS

Asbestos when it's left untouched isn't harmful to health. Asbestos can discharge small particles into the atmosphere only when cut, scraped or damaged. If these particles are inhaled they enter the lungs and are trapped, causing a disease known as asbestosis. Lung cancer specialists have also found asbestos particles to be a contributing cause in the disease.

No cure is known for asbestosis, and the damage to the lungs caused by asbestos fibres is permanent.

Symptoms for asbestosis can include:

  • Wheezing
  • Extreme Fatigue
  • Persistent Cough
  • Pain in Your Shoulder or Chest
  • Acute Shortness of Breath

If you develop one of these symptoms and you've been exposed to asbestos over time, you must make an appointment to see your doctor and seek their advice.

CONSIDERATIONS WHEN YOU'RE DEALING WITH ASBESTOS

Properties and buildings that were built from 1945 - 1985 are more inclined to contain asbestos than those built after this period; asbestos was banned for construction purposes in the United Kingdom in 1999. If your property or home was constructed in this time frame you must be aware of the possibilities of finding asbestos when carrying out restoration works. Asbestos was used as an insulation material in walls, roofs and pipes, and was also a superb fire proofing material.

If you do discover asbestos lagging or panels in your property in Caerphilly, there's no need to panic. If you find that your home has got asbestos cladding or other structural materials it's only dangerous when disturbed. If you can use effective management procedures to make certain the asbestos isn't disturbed or damaged in any way, it might be better to leave it in situ. If you're at all unsure about the state of the asbestos or its potential risks, you should seek the advice of a qualified asbestos company or surveyor in Caerphilly.

Because asbestos-related illnesses often take many years to develop, exposure isn't always immediately obvious, which makes prevention all the more important. Even small amounts of airborne fibres can build up in the lungs over time, particularly with repeated disturbance of asbestos-containing materials. This is why strict control measures are in place across the UK, ensuring that any work involving asbestos is properly assessed & carried out using safe, regulated methods. Taking the right precautions early on can significantly reduce the risk to both occupants & tradespeople who are working on the property.

Particular asbestos products are of a higher risk to health than others. For instance, asbestos insulation boards, pipe lagging and loose fill insulation are deemed a higher risk than roofing panels and asbestos cement sheets. Irrespective of the risks linked with asbestos, an accredited asbestos removal contractor in Caerphilly can safely identify, remove and eliminate any dangerous materials that are found in your property or home.

If there is the need for certified asbestos removal work to be performed then the local authority or the Health & Safety Executive must be informed, subject to the sort of premises and what it is used for. The Control of Asbestos Regulations 2012 are the guidelines that your chosen asbestos removal contractor must abide by in order to safeguard people and work areas from asbestos fibres and dust.

If you do not hold a certified Health & Safety Executive asbestos license you could be prosecuted if you undertake any asbestos removal work which calls for a licensed person to complete the task.

THE DISPOSAL OF ASBESTOS

Whenever the asbestos materials have been stripped away from your Caerphilly property they have to be treated as hazardous waste. It's essential that any asbestos hazardous waste is disposed of in a safe and proper way, observing the stated guidelines from your local authorities. A professional asbestos removal firm in Caerphilly will observe all guidelines and regulations outlined by the local authority and the Health & Safety Executive.

The Carriage of Dangerous Goods Act 2009 deals with the disposal of asbestos material if it is in the form of loose fibres or is damaged and very likely to release hazardous particles. The CDG 2009 act stipulates that a separate waste carrier's license is essential and that the waste has to be transferred to a licensed hazardous waste disposal centre. Your Caerphilly asbestos removal specialist will take liability for making sure this is carried out properly, and should keep all paperwork pertaining to the work and disposal for at least 3 years.

THE WORK STAGES

Before any actual work starts on getting rid of any questionable materials from your Caerphilly property you'll need to make sure that it is in fact asbestos. Inspections and surveys by licensed and registered asbestos removal companies or asbestos surveyors are the only way to effectively confirm the asbestos hazard in your home or business premises. If you don't perform testing for asbestos and your property was built prior to 1999, you must presume there probably is asbestos present somewhere and take all the required precautions.

A professional asbestos surveyor should be independent of the asbestos removal firm, and will undertake all testing, sample-taking and inspections.

Asbestos Disposal Caerphilly Wales

If it's confirmed that you need to hire a Health and Safety Executive certified asbestos firm for the removal and disposal work required, it's a legal requirement to notify the Health and Safety Executive of any work to be undertaken at least 14 days in advance. All legal documentation and necessary paperwork will be supplied by the asbestos removal specialist and will include: 1. All certificates needed for the contractor and its workers to complete the task, covering; risk assessments, training, hazardous waste disposal, medical, sample testing and work licenses. 2. A work plan outlining the legal guidelines that must be observed. 3. A written statement outlining how the asbestos samples are going to be tested and the method of making certain the site is clear once the hazardous substances have been removed. 4. Once the four stage asbestos clearance process have been met, the Certificate of Reoccupation from an accredited organisation will be provided.

It is also worth noting that proper documentation and record keeping plays a key role throughout the entire process. From initial surveys & risk assessments through to final disposal, every stage should be clearly recorded and retained. This not only ensures compliance with current legislation but also provides reassurance that the work has been carried out safely & correctly. For property owners in Caerphilly, having this paperwork in place can be particularly important if you plan to sell, lease or carry out further development on the building in the future.

All necessary health & safety precautions for the workforce, including PPE (personal protective equipment), will be provided by the asbestos removal contractor and they will make sure all dangerous waste is properly removed to an approved waste disposal facility.

AFFILIATIONS, QUALIFICATIONS and PROFESSIONAL ORGANISATIONS

Before you choose an asbestos removal firm in the Caerphilly area, check their affiliation and membership of recognised associations and bodies within the asbestos industry.

ATaC - The Asbestos Testing and Consultancy Association is the de-facto professional body for testing laboratories, surveyors and analysts, examining all substances containing asbestos. ATaC is an approved UKAS partner and provides recognition to its membership in this specialised area.

ARCA - The Asbestos Removal Contractors Association (ARCA) is the United Kingdom's principal organisation representing contractors working within the asbestos industry. By offering support, guidance and training to their highly respected members, ARCA is focused on encouraging safe working practices and professionalism within the asbestos removal trade.

UKATA - The nonprofit organisation, UKATA (the United Kingdom Asbestos Training Agency), dedicates itself to bettering industry standards by providing the highest quality courses and training for any person working with or testing asbestos. From the largest company to an individual homeowner, UKATA has a study course with acknowledged qualifications for everyone; these certifications can be validated via their online search facility.

Asbestos Encapsulation

In certain cases when asbestos is found within a building in Caerphilly it may not be necessary to take it out, but instead encapsulate the asbestos containing materials (ACM's). This is a process that calls for the encasing of the ACM's (asbestos containing materials) in a protective coating to both stop the asbestos fibres from being released into the atmosphere and guard the ACM's from the chances of being damaged. This layer might be a sprayed or painted coating, a rigid board or a cloth or fabric wrap. A detailed asbestos risk assessment will need to be carried out on the ACM's in order to establish whether they can be encapsulated rather than removed and disposed of.

Asbestos Testing

Asbestos Sampling Caerphilly

Asbestos sampling or testing involves the analysis of suspicious materials to ascertain whether they contain any asbestos or not. If you have a material suspected of containing asbestos in your home in Caerphilly, samples must be taken and sent away for analysis. Amongst the most common asbestos containing materials (ACMs) found in buildings in Caerphilly are: Artex, sheet roofing, sprayed coatings, duct/pipe coverings, insulation board, garage roofs and guttering. Any Caerphilly property that's going through major renovations, and was erected before 2000 must be tested for asbestos containing materials before work can start.

All assessments of asbestos containing materials have to be accomplished by a UKAS certified laboratory (ISO 17025), according to the Control of Asbestos Regulations 2012. While searching on the internet for "asbestos sampling", you may see adverts for asbestos testing kits, which might seem more appealing and cheaper than going through the rigmarole of employing a professional laboratory. However, these are neither advisable nor reliable for ascertaining whether materials within your property contain asbestos. Always use a professional company for your asbestos testing and sampling needs - be safe, even if it costs you a little more.

Artex was widely used on ceilings and walls throughout the UK, particularly during the 1970s and 1980s, to create attractive textured finishes. While it is often seen as a bit dated today, the bigger concern is that older Artex coatings may contain small amounts of asbestos. If your Caerphilly property has textured coatings and you are planning some renovation or refurbishment work, it is important to have the material assessed before you disturb it. Sanding, scraping or drilling into Artex can release harmful fibres into the air, therefore professional advice should always be sought before any work begins.

In many cases, Artex that contains asbestos can be safely managed if it remains in good condition & is left undisturbed. However, if removal is necessary, the work must be carried out using controlled methods to minimise the release of harmful fibres. Depending on the condition & the asbestos content, this may be completed by a trained non-licensed contractor in Caerphilly, although strict procedures still need to be followed. These include the use of appropriate personal protective equipment, careful removal techniques & a thorough cleaning of the area afterwards.

All of the waste that is produced during Artex removal is classed as hazardous and must be disposed of in line with current regulations. A professional Caerphilly asbestos contractor will ensure that all materials are securely packaged, transported and taken to a licensed disposal facility. They will also follow Health & Safety Executive guidelines throughout the process, helping to protect both occupants & workers. If you are unsure about the presence of asbestos in your Artex, it is always best to arrange testing and seek guidance from a qualified local specialist before carrying out any work.

Ground Remediation Services

Land (ground) remediation involves the cleaning and restoration of soil or groundwater that's been contaminated by hazardous substances. The process is commonly utilised in areas that have been polluted with harmful substances, including heavy metals, pesticides or industrial chemicals. The main objective of ground remediation is to decrease the concentration of pollutants to a safe level, rendering the land safe and usable once again. Ground remediation can be executed through a number of different techniques, such as soil washing, excavation and bioremediation. The remediation approach that is selected will be based on various factors, such as the type and level of contamination, together with the site characteristics and environmental conditions. Land remediation is a lengthy and often complex process, requiring specialized equipment and expertise. Collaborating with knowledgeable experts is vital to ensuring that the remediation procedure is carried out efficiently and safely.

Some Occupations Most at Risk of Asbestosis (Mesothelioma)

  (In No Particular Order)

  • Electrical Maintenance Engineers
  • Sheet Metal Workers
  • Mates to Electrical & Metal Fitters
  • Electrical Energy, Boiler & Plant Operatives and Attendants
  • Metal Working Maintenance & Production Fitters
  • Construction Workers
  • Metal Plate Workers
  • Vehicle & Coach Body Builders
  • Mechanical Engineers
  • Plumbers/Heating & Ventilation Engineers
  • Carpenters & Joiners

  (Source: Health and Safety Executive Study 2009)

Construction Products Which May Contain Asbestos

  • Boiler Lagging
  • Composites (Toilet Cisterns, Bath Panels and Window Sills)
  • Rope Seals and Gaskets (Especially on Old Boilers and Stove Doors)
  • Asbestos Cement Products (Downpipes, Roof Sheets and Cladding)
  • Roofing Felt (Especially on Outbuildings and Garages)
  • Spray Coatings on Beams, Columns, Walls and Ceilings
  • Floor Tiles
  • Asbestos Insulating Boards (Fire Door Panels, Partition Walls and Ceiling Tiles
  • Textiles (Fire Blankets, Heat-Resistent Gloves and Protective Overalls)
  • Textured Coatings (Older Types of Artex and Polytex)

Asbestos Management Training Courses

Asbestos Removal Courses Caerphilly

ATac (the Asbestos Testing and Consultancy Association) provide a variety of asbestos related courses, for anyone who wants to earn certificates in asbestos surveying, asbestos management, asbestos removal and asbestos analysis. The courses that are currently available include Remote RSH Level 3 Award in Asbestos Management for Dutyholders, RSPH Level 3 Award in Asbestos Bulk Analysis, RSPH Level 3 Award in Asbestos Surveying, RSPH Level 3 Award in Asbestos Air Monitoring and Clearance Procedures and RSPH Level 4 Certificate in Asbestos Laboratory and Project Management. Such qualifications are offered via the RSPH (Royal Society for Public Health), and have been specifically developed for specialists involved in asbestos management, working for UKAS approved companies.
